INTERNAL MEMO — Finance Team Only

Re: Term Sheet from Caldrey Systems

Caldrey's revised term sheet arrived Tuesday. Key points: a three-year supply commitment, volume rebates tiered at 8% and 12%, and an exclusivity clause covering the Velmora product line. Lena Harwick has flagged the exclusivity language as potentially restrictive given our pipeline with other partners. Please model cash impact under both tiers before Friday's review. Our position going into negotiations is noted below.

board note of kahag-baguf: The finance team signed off on a budget of $419.2 million for Project Gorvan.

## Retention Sweeper

The Bramblewick sweeper runs nightly against the Ostrava cluster, purging records past their retention class. It operates in dry-run mode first, emitting a manifest of candidate deletions; the destructive pass only proceeds if the manifest matches the prior night within 2%. Reviewers auditing deletions should pull the signed manifests rather than querying live tables. Sweep failures page the data-custody rotation automatically. The retention class definitions and exception register live on the internal page here.

runbook for yadup-fahif: https://jira.qorvelcorp.internal/spaces/spaces/spaces/b46212397071

## Further reading

If you're reviewing Lanternway's deep-link routing, start with `RouteResolver` — that's where external URIs get mapped to in-app screens, and where most of the validation lives. Pay attention to the allowlist logic and the fallback handler; both have bitten us before. The threat model, past findings, and the full routing spec are on the internal page below.

dashboard of yagug-yafop = https://sonarqube.zarqeldata.corp/pipeline/run/ticket/job/a05c978b94bd721e

The nightly reconciliation job (codename Ledgerloom) compares warehouse counts from the Stockmere feed against the Ordermint database and files discrepancy tickets automatically. Ownership sits with the Fulfillment Platform pod; day-to-day questions go to whoever is on their triage rotation, visible on the team dashboard. For schema changes or threshold tuning, raise it at the weekly eng sync first. If discrepancies exceed 2% for two consecutive runs, treat it as an incident and reach the pod directly.

alerts address for kafof-bagag: kasael@olvarqdyn.corp